Default Airnorth Launch Twice Weekly Return DRW-TSV Services

Great news for the Townsville region! This complements their existing Queensland services to OOL.

Schedule is as follows:

TL182 DRW0700-1005TSV E170 15
TL183 TSV1105-1320DRW E170 15

Flights will be code shared with Qantas. Will allow PAX to connect with JQ international flights from DRW

Airfares to start from $241 ONE WAY.

Its been a while since any new route (not served by an encumbant) has been started up in Australia its taken Air North to go out on a limb by trying a new route and good on them for giving it a go. This is the first RPT link between the 2 cities, Virgin has just started BNE-LST but this route already has competitor JQ on it.

Unless I am mistaken, National Jet had a 3 or 4 times weekly Dash 8-300 service DRW-MCV-ISA-TSV in the mid-late 90s. I cannot find anything on the internet mentioning these flights, but I remember they were National Jet branded and there was radio ads mentioning that the crew were locally based and wore Akubra hats.
